Today there has been a shocking revelation in the Christian Ziege injury story. We all heard news yesterday of a 'leg injury' ruling Christian out for the rest of the season, it now appears that it could have been a lot longer.

Christian sustained a blood clot in his leg after the match against Charlton and if not treated as quickly as it had been could have resulted in the end of his career, or in a worst case scenario, his life.

Christian was complaining of a dead leg after the match, and as the pain continued long after the match, he seeked medical help immediately. His leg was cut open and the blood was drained from it. The wound is said to have been left open for now to keep the blood from re-collecting.

This is a big blow for Spurs fans everywhere as Ziege was notching up several top-class performances for the team, guiding them into a European qualification race.

It remains to be seen how Long Ziege will be out for, all we can do is wish him a speedy and safe recovery and hope the team can do as well without him.
